the reserve of low permeability reservoirs has become an important part of petroleum resources in our country. Most of the low permeability oilfield in China is mainly waterflooding development approach.The physical properties of low permeability reservoirs are usually different from common reservoirs,and pore small, low permeability and large flow resistance are commonly found in low permeability reservoirs.In addition sensitive minerals are in the reservoir and the injection of water is not compatible.These factors cause great damage to the formation.The injection pressure is increasing and the injection rate is reducinge.Furthermore, the scope of the common fracture and acid is small and the effective time is short.Surfactant associated with water injection to deal with larger radius,surfactant flooding in high permeability reservoirs has achieved good results.So the study of surfactant flooding in lowering injection pressure is significant to the development of low permeability reservoirs.In this paper, laboratory experiments as a means of water flooding characteristics in low permeability reservoir were studied.The interfacial tension is the main evaluation index of the surfactant used for reducing injecting pressure.The concentrations of surfactant,salinity and pH on interfacial tension behaviors are investigated.Carried out chemical flooding to reduce injecting pressure tests,evaluated the influence of surfactant flooding in low permeability reservoirs.Also,the surfactant slug size,injection rate and injection opportunity on reducing injecting pressure are investigated.Research indicates that surfactant flooding can reduce the injection pressure of lowpermeability cores,improve the two phase flow characteristics,increase the relative permeability of both phases,widen two phase flow region Detection results exhibit that with the increase of the surfactant slug size,the lowering injection pressure effectiveness rises,which decreases with the injection rate.There is a best parameter combination in surfactant flooding. surfactant concentration of NS-1 is 0.5%, the best injection volume is 1PV, the optimal concentration of surfactant SR -J3 is 0.3%, the best injection volume is 1PV.
